The production of the movie was the most tricky expertise in Chaplin's vocation. Several problems and delays transpired, together with a studio hearth, the Dying of Chaplin's mother, together with Chaplin's bitter divorce from his second spouse Lita Gray, and the Internal Profits Services's statements of Chaplin's owing again taxes, all of which culminated in filming getting stalled for 8 months.

While it did properly on its release, Chaplin chose to shelve it For some time and didn’t provide it out once again until finally the 1960s, when it gained the credit rating it deserved as the two an excellent Chaplin comedy and a enjoyment circus film.

I point out these issues to underline his accomplishment with “The Circus.” Calamities struck the manufacturing. The circus tent set burned down. A reel of concluded film was lost.

has the dubious difference of being the only movie he doesn't point out in his autobiography, My Autobiography
